Build a WhatsApp Chat App clone for Android Jetpack Compose
Build a WhatsApp Chat App clone for Android Jetpack Compose, available at $69.99, has an average rating of 4.5, with 96 lectures, based on 131 reviews, and has 1562 subscribers.
You will learn about Build a WhatsApp like Chat Android App Learn Android for beginners Build a real world application Firebase Database, Storage and User Authentication Real Time communications This course is ideal for individuals who are Beginner developers or People with an interest in apps or People who use Chat Apps It is particularly useful for Beginner developers or People with an interest in apps or People who use Chat Apps.
Enroll now: Build a WhatsApp Chat App clone for Android Jetpack Compose
Summary
Title: Build a WhatsApp Chat App clone for Android Jetpack Compose
Price: $69.99
Average Rating: 4.5
Number of Lectures: 96
Number of Published Lectures: 96
Number of Curriculum Items: 96
Number of Published Curriculum Objects: 96
Original Price: $89.99
Quality Status: approved
Status: Live
What You Will Learn
- Build a WhatsApp like Chat Android App
- Learn Android for beginners
- Build a real world application
- Firebase Database, Storage and User Authentication
- Real Time communications
Who Should Attend
- Beginner developers
- People with an interest in apps
- People who use Chat Apps
Target Audiences
- Beginner developers
- People with an interest in apps
- People who use Chat Apps
Social media now has the largest user base ever.
Have you ever thought of owning a chat app similar to WhatsApp, WeChat, Line or Telegram?
Now you can
This course teaches you how to build a real world chat application. We will be coveting topics such as User Accounts, Profiles, Sending and Receiving messages, creating statuses and much more.
I will show you step by step how to build the app from scratch. Previous development experience is useful, but not strictly necessary, as we will write every line of code together and I will explain what it does.
More features than any WhatsApp clone app out there.
We will build several Whatsapp features like:
-
User accounts with signup and login
-
Initiate chats with contacts on your phone
-
Send sms messages to users that aren’t signed up
-
User profiles
-
User details screen and potential enhancements
-
Live chat functionality
-
Live status updates
We will also be learning about more advanced topics such as Firebase Firestore, Real time communication and Threading.
If you have a passion for building things and are interested in Chat apps, this course is for you.
I will show you step by step how to build an Android app similar to WhatsApp, how to program it and what each step means. It’s never been easier to have your own chat app.
Sign up today and start creating your own app.
And who knows, you might even get a date out of this.
30 day money back guarantee provided by Udemy
Highly rated instructor with over 10.000 active students and growing monthly.
Student feedback:
*****
“Great teacher! His courses brought me a lot bring me a lot of praise, thank you!” – Eduard
*****
“Yep, it is really WhatsApp clone course. Thank you Stefan for creating another wonderful and useful course. I highly recommend this course.” – Cyrus
Course Curriculum
Chapter 1: Introduction
Lecture 1: Course intro
Lecture 2: A quick word about Udemy reviews
Lecture 3: Course update notification
Lecture 4: Engage on social media
Lecture 5: gradle files
Lecture 6: Create project
Lecture 7: Firebase integration
Chapter 2: Navigation
Lecture 1: Screen placeholders
Lecture 2: Navigation foundation
Lecture 3: Vector assets and navigation items
Lecture 4: Bottom navigation menu
Chapter 3: Hilt
Lecture 1: Hilt
Chapter 4: Authentication
Lecture 1: Signup screen code
Lecture 2: Signup screen UI
Lecture 3: Error handling
Lecture 4: Signup functionality
Lecture 5: User data type
Lecture 6: Create user in firestore
Lecture 7: Automatically sign in
Lecture 8: Login functionality
Lecture 9: Login screen code
Lecture 10: Login screen UI
Lecture 11: Logout functionality
Chapter 5: Profile screen
Lecture 1: Profile screen code
Lecture 2: Profile screen UI part 1
Lecture 3: Profile screen UI part 2
Lecture 4: Profile screen functionaity
Lecture 5: Select and display image
Lecture 6: Upload and display image
Chapter 6: Chat screen
Lecture 1: Chat data type
Lecture 2: Chat list screen code
Lecture 3: Chat list screen UI
Lecture 4: Add chat functionality
Lecture 5: Retrieve chats
Lecture 6: Update chat list screen UI
Lecture 7: Send message
Lecture 8: Single chat screen code
Lecture 9: Single chat screen UI
Lecture 10: Retrieve chat messages
Lecture 11: Display messages and live chat
Chapter 7: Status screen
Lecture 1: Upload status functionality
Lecture 2: Status list screen code
Lecture 3: Status list screen UI
Lecture 4: Retrieve status functionality
Lecture 5: Update status list UI
Lecture 6: Single status screen code
Lecture 7: Single status screen
Chapter 8: Conclusion
Lecture 1: Conclusion
Chapter 9: Old – Introduction
Lecture 1: Old course videos
Lecture 2: Introduction
Lecture 3: Important message about Udemy reviews
Lecture 4: Engage on social media
Lecture 5: How to take this course
Lecture 6: Android Studio
Lecture 7: Install Android Studio on a Mac
Lecture 8: Install Android Studio on a PC
Chapter 10: Old – Project Setup
Lecture 1: Project Setup
Lecture 2: Add code
Lecture 3: Main Screen Pager Layout
Lecture 4: Main Screen Pager Functionality
Lecture 5: Main Navigation
Lecture 6: Import Image Assets
Chapter 11: Old – User Authentication
Lecture 1: Overview
Lecture 2: Login Screen Layout
Lecture 3: Firebase for Android
Lecture 4: Login Screen Functionality
Lecture 5: Logout
Lecture 6: Signup Screen Layout
Lecture 7: Signup Screen Functionality
Chapter 12: Old – User Profile
Lecture 1: Overview
Lecture 2: Profile Screen Layout
Lecture 3: Profile Screen Functionality
Lecture 4: Profile Image
Lecture 5: Delete User
Chapter 13: Old – Chat Screen
Lecture 1: Overview
Lecture 2: Tabbed Navigation
Lecture 3: Contacts Screen Layout
Lecture 4: Contacts Screen Functionality
Lecture 5: Chat List Screen
Lecture 6: New Chat part 1
Lecture 7: New Chat part 2
Chapter 14: Old – Conversation Screen
Lecture 1: Overview
Lecture 2: Conversation Screen Layout
Lecture 3: Conversation Messages
Lecture 4: Conversation Message List
Lecture 5: Conversation Functionality
Instructors
-
Catalin Stefan
Software Development Teacher
Rating Distribution
- 1 stars: 8 votes
- 2 stars: 3 votes
- 3 stars: 14 votes
- 4 stars: 36 votes
- 5 stars: 70 votes
Frequently Asked Questions
How long do I have access to the course materials?
You can view and review the lecture materials indefinitely, like an on-demand channel.
Can I take my courses with me wherever I go?
Definitely! If you have an internet connection, courses on Udemy are available on any device at any time. If you don’t have an internet connection, some instructors also let their students download course lectures. That’s up to the instructor though, so make sure you get on their good side!
You may also like
- Top 10 Video Editing Courses to Learn in November 2024
- Top 10 Music Production Courses to Learn in November 2024
- Top 10 Animation Courses to Learn in November 2024
- Top 10 Digital Illustration Courses to Learn in November 2024
- Top 10 Renewable Energy Courses to Learn in November 2024
- Top 10 Sustainable Living Courses to Learn in November 2024
- Top 10 Ethical AI Courses to Learn in November 2024
- Top 10 Cybersecurity Fundamentals Courses to Learn in November 2024
- Top 10 Smart Home Technology Courses to Learn in November 2024
- Top 10 Holistic Health Courses to Learn in November 2024
- Top 10 Nutrition And Diet Planning Courses to Learn in November 2024
- Top 10 Yoga Instruction Courses to Learn in November 2024
- Top 10 Stress Management Courses to Learn in November 2024
- Top 10 Mindfulness Meditation Courses to Learn in November 2024
- Top 10 Life Coaching Courses to Learn in November 2024
- Top 10 Career Development Courses to Learn in November 2024
- Top 10 Relationship Building Courses to Learn in November 2024
- Top 10 Parenting Skills Courses to Learn in November 2024
- Top 10 Home Improvement Courses to Learn in November 2024
- Top 10 Gardening Courses to Learn in November 2024